是指在Vue框架中使用TypeScript编写的组件,该组件可以递归调用自身。递归组件在处理树状结构数据或需要无限嵌套组件的场景中非常有用。
优势:
- 可以灵活处理复杂的树状结构数据,如导航菜单、评论列表等。
- 可以减少代码冗余,提高开发效率。
- 递归组件可以实现无限层级的嵌套,满足多层级嵌套的需求。
应用场景:
- 导航菜单:当导航菜单的层级结构未知或需要动态加载时,可以使用递归组件来构建。
- 评论列表:当评论列表存在无限嵌套的回复评论时,可以使用递归组件来展示。
推荐的腾讯云相关产品:
- 腾讯云云服务器(CVM):提供稳定可靠的云服务器资源,用于部署和运行Vue typescript递归组件。
- 腾讯云对象存储(COS):用于存储前端静态资源,如Vue组件的代码、样式和图片等。
- 腾讯云云数据库MySQL版(CDB):用于存储和管理递归组件相关的数据。
更多产品介绍和详细信息,请访问腾讯云官网: